Pep Guardiola planning radical tactical change for Man Utd clash and Man City fans can't believe it

Pep Guardiola is looking at a surprise solution after Manchester City won just one game in their last 10.

Pep Guardiola has admitted he is planning a radical tactical change after his Manchester City's side's horrible run of form.

The Premier League champions have claimed just one win in their last 10 and were beaten 2-0 by Juventus in the Champions League on Wednesday.

They return to action on Sunday with a huge derby clash with Manchester United on Sunday but are without a number of first-team defenders.

With Manuel Akanji, John Stones and Nathan Ake not fit and Rico Lewis suspended, City are short of options at the back and have just Kyle Walker, Ruben Dias and Josko Gvardiol to call upon.

But Guardiola is known to come up with solutions out the box and in his pre-game press conference, he has named midfielder Matheus Nunes as someone who could play in defence.

He also hinted at playing with five at the back, a formation not too synonymous with the six-time Premier League winner.

Guardiola said: "Against United maybe Matheus Nunes can play as a full-back or maybe five at the back, I’m thinking…”

The Catalan has made plenty of bold calls over the years but putting Nunes as a full-back would be right up there - even if United line up with wing-backs under Ruben Amorim.

Guardiola has converted the likes of Fabian Delph, Fernandinho and Oleksandr Zinchenko into defenders in the past and could be about to do the same again given City's current predicament.

With so many injuries and an aging squad, City have been tipped to make new additions in the new January transfer window - with a midfielder and a striker said to be their priorities.

However, Guardiola is unsure if City will spend and simple wishes for his current players to be back fit and firing.

He stated: “I want the players that I have back! These players, not new ones. In the right moment we will see… Even with our huge revenues that doesn’t mean we have big resources to buy whoever we want…”
